We have a great opportunity for a Mixed Veterinary Surgeon to join our genuine mixed practice based in South Molton. This is a full-time role working 4 or 5 days whatever your preference and approximately one Saturday day shift per month will be required. Our mixed animal out of hours provision is currently required at rate of 1 in 5 weekends but will be improved by two Veterinary Surgeons returning from maternity leave in Spring 2022.
The role would be a mixture of set small animal consulting and operating days and farm/small holder work, including cattle (dairy and beef), sheep and some equine.
Market Vets is a longstanding, two- site practice covering North Devon. Our mixed veterinary team is based in the market town of South Molton in a purpose-built premises. Our sister site, which provides companion animal services only as well as dog grooming, is based in Barnstaple.
We pride ourselves in offering a quality, friendly and affordable service with 15–20-minute consultations. We provide services to a mixture of traditional beef and sheep farms, small holders as well as bigger dairy units requiring high level preventative health and fertility visits, with no routine TB testing.
We have an excellent range of equipment to allow you to provide a high level of diagnostic and treatment options, including digital x-ray, dental x-ray, large animal x-ray, endoscopy, full lab on both sites, small and large animal ultrasound, orthopaedics, and K-laser.
Our surgeries are in a beautiful area of the country, with easy access to the stunning beaches and beautiful scenery of the North Devon coast and Exmoor yet retaining easy rail and motorway links to historic Exeter and the rest of the country if required. We are in the perfect location for lovers of the outdoors, allowing you to indulge and immerse in everything from paddle boarding and surfing, to lovely walks and cream teas.
We currently have a mixture of 11 full-time and part-time Veterinary Surgeons, 11 Veterinary Nurses, 4 Veterinary Nursing support staff and 12 Support Team members. We have two certificate holders in small animal surgery and medicine respectively. A new mixed-animal team member will be mentored by members of our small animal and farm
team and help is always available to facilitate learning and gaining of experience where required. There will be set days on companion and large animal work, although this will need to remain flexible depending on the daily needs of the practice. There is ample opportunity to develop your interests, with CPD and further qualifications greatly encouraged.
This role can be tailored to suit a new graduate or a more experienced Veterinary Surgeon. Our main requirements are enthusiasm and desire to be part of a caring, fun and dedicated team who are always aiming to give a great client experience and high-quality care to our patients.
